GreenCharge

GreenCharge

GreenCharge will empower cities and municipalities to make the transition to zero emission/sustainable mobility with innovative business models, technologies and guidelines for cost efficient and successful deployment and operation of charging infrastructure for EVs.

EC GPP Training and Toolkit

ICLEI, together with a series of organisations from across the EU, is updating the European Commission's GPP Training Toolkit, and organising 10 training programmes for procurers in seven EU countries.

Compete4SECAP

The Compete4SECAP project aims at helping local authorities put their existing Sustainable Energy Action Plans (SEAPs) into action.

ROBUST

Rural-Urban Outlooks: Unlocking Synergies

ROBUST aims to advance our understanding of the interactions and dependencies between rural, peri-urban and urban areas and to identify and promote policies, governance models and practices that foster mutually beneficial relations.

ENABLE

ENABLE-Enabling Green and Blue Infrastructure Potential In Complex Socio-ecological Regions

The project aims to develop new methods and tools to maximise the capacity of green and blue interventions in neighbourhoods and metropolitan
regions, taking into account local stakeholders’ perspectives.
